Summary: This Delaware statute permits the taking and possession of the red fox whelp between April 1 and August 15 of each year subject to certain criteria.

Notwithstanding any other provision of this subchapter to the contrary, the taking and possession of red fox whelps between April 1 and August 15 of each year by persons possessing no less than 5 foxhounds kept for chasing mature red foxes and having a permit issued by the Department shall be permitted for the purpose of raising the whelps for fox chasing. Any whelps possessed by virtue of this section shall have been taken only with permission of the landowner. Any whelp possessed by virtue of this section must be released each year prior to August 15. Only red fox whelps found within this State shall be subject to this section.
